CHCNAV C220GR2 – High-Precision GNSS Choke-Ring Geodetic Antenna

Exceptional Accuracy and Durability for Demanding Geospatial Applications

The CHCNAV C220GR2 is a high-performance GNSS choke-ring geodetic antenna designed for applications requiring precise and reliable GNSS signal reception. Its advanced multipath mitigation, high phase-center stability, and rugged construction make it ideal for GNSS reference stations, surveying, mapping, machine control, and autonomous navigation.​

Key Features:

  • Comprehensive GNSS Support: The C220GR2 is compatible with multiple GNSS constellations, including GPS, GLONASS, Galileo, BeiDou, and QZSS. Its multi-constellation and multi-frequency capabilities ensure compatibility with current and future signals, making it suitable for global geospatial operations. 
  • Superior Multipath Rejection: Equipped with a choke-ring design, the C220GR2 effectively suppresses multipath interference caused by reflected signals. This feature is crucial for maintaining optimal GNSS signal reception and ensuring reliable positioning results, even in complex environments. 
  • High Phase-Center Stability: The antenna offers low noise amplification with high phase-center accuracy of ±1 mm across all frequencies, ensuring consistent and precise measurements essential for scientific studies, structural monitoring, and long-term reference station use. 
  • Durable Construction: Designed to withstand harsh environmental conditions, the C220GR2 features an IP67-rated enclosure, providing water and dust resistance. It also meets MIL-STD-810G standards for shock resistance, ensuring reliable performance in demanding field applications.

Applications:

  • GNSS Reference Stations: Ideal for establishing stable and accurate reference points in geodetic networks, supporting applications such as CORS (Continuously Operating Reference Stations).​
  • Scientific Research: Suitable for precise measurements in atmospheric, geophysical, and tectonic studies, where high accuracy and reliability are essential.​
  • Structural Monitoring: Provides accurate data for monitoring the stability and integrity of structures like bridges, dams, and buildings over time.​
